Hybrid Camera Recorder with IrisControl for Garmin OneHelm Host - 1TB HDD - 8 Analogue & 4 IP Camera Inputs

You’re in Control…

CMAC™ is a feature-rich command, management, and control system for your onboard cameras and alarms. Upload your deck plans, set up your onboard cameras and alarms, and control everything from your chartplotter with the Iris Control App.

Multiple Camera Formats

Hybrid models accept analogue, AHD (HD-TVI / HD-CVI), and IP formats. By supporting multiple formats, not only does CMAC offer maximum compatibility, but it also future-proofs your system should you decide to upgrade your cameras.

High-Definition Digital Output

CMAC systems feature a high-definition HDMI digital video output to provide the very best live, high-quality footage on compatible chartplotters, TVs, and dedicated monitors. CMAC can also be used with standard definition devices with any HDMI to composite video converter.

IRIS Control HTML5 App

Manage and control your onboard cameras and alarms via the Iris Control HTML5 app. Upload your deck plans and photos, drag and drop the dedicated camera and alarm icons, and you now have the most feature-rich and intuitive marine security and surveillance system in the world. Navigate through your deck plans and select camera icons to switch video inputs, control PTZ cameras via the ultra-responsive virtual joystick, configure and select camera tours and scans, activate thermal color palettes, gyro control, and much, much, more! Iris Control frees up helm space by removing the need for additional control hardware and joysticks.

USB Touch Control

In addition, to control your compatible MFD network, CMAC features a USB touch control interface. This means chart plotters with USB touch outputs, such as Garmin’s 8000 series, can be used to drive your PTZ cameras with pinpoint accuracy.

WiFi / Remote P2P Connectivity

Connect CMAC to your onboard WiFi router and view your cameras from around your boat on your smartphone, tablet, or computer. Perfect for keeping an eye on what’s happening above from the below deck! CMAC can also be accessed remotely via P2P connectivity if you have internet access.

Integrated Network Video Recorder

CMAC built-in recorder is fully configurable to maximize storage time, adjust resolutions and frame rates, set video motion detection, and much more. 

Features:

  • 1 terabyte hard disc drive
  • This hybrid version can connect 4 IP cameras and 8 analog cameras 
  • Wired for a Garmin unit
  • Fully integrated camera and alarm control & management system for boats
  • Upload your own deck plans & photos and drag & drop camera & alarm icons to select & control
  • Garmin onehelm™ integration with the IrisControlTM app
  • Control and switch your cameras from your Garmin MFD.
  • Configure your boat alarm system, control individual and group alarms
  • Razor-sharp, scaled control via IrisControl’s virtual joystick
  • Full-screen touch control with Garmin’s USB touch (on available models)
  • Firmware is upgradable to unlock features as & when they become available
